Toyota Showcases New Toyota GRMN Sports Hybrid Concept II


Nurburgring - Toyota Motor Corporation (TMC) display Toyota GRMN Sports Hybrid car Concept II in the event the 24-hour endurance test that lasts 24 to 25 June 2011 at the Nurburgring, Germany.

Toyota GRMN Sports Hybrid car Concept II is equipped with V6 3500 cc petrol engine-powered 245 hp electric motor assisted power 50 hp, power supply from the electric motor only covers the front wheels only. Thus, the total power generated is able to achieve 295 hp.

Specifications Toyota GRMN Sports Hybrid car :

Engine Type: Petrol V6
Displacement: 3.456 cc
Maximum output is 245 bhp
Maximum system output is 295 bhp
Body Length: 4.350 mm
Width: 1.890 mm
Height: 1,200 mm
Wheelbase: 2.575 mm
Weight: 1.500 kg or less
Vehicle layout: Mid-engined with front electric motor
Front tires: 225/40R19
Tyres Rear: 255/35R19

Toyota GRMN Sports Hybrid Concept II is the latest version of the petrol-electric sports car concept that appeared at the Tokyo Auto Salon 2010.
